Vendor note: Tracewell Systems now supplies the span-collection layer for Project Larkspur. All microservices must propagate their trace headers before the 4.2 release cut. Tracewell owns collector uptime; we own instrumentation. Missing spans block sign-off. For contract or escalation questions during the release window, reach the Tracewell liaison here.

escalation mailbox, kaweg-kahif: druwyn.sordor@nelvroworks.corp

Subject: Memtrace cut-over complete

Team,

Cut-over to Memtrace v2 for GPU memory profiling finished last night. Old v1 agents are disabled; any tickets referencing v1 dashboards should be closed as resolved-by-migration. Sampling overhead is now under 2% and allocation traces include kernel names. Known gap: profiles older than 30 days were not migrated. Point customers at the v2 docs for setup questions. For reference when troubleshooting, the agent now runs with the following configuration.

settings of bagaf-bawip:
[aldax]
port = 5000
region = south-4
host = aldax.brasklabs.corp
team = brivan
timeout_ms = 2000
retries = 2

### Tax-Rate Lookup Cache (Lantern)

Lantern caches jurisdiction tax rates for the Brightmere checkout service, refreshing from the upstream rates feed every six hours. Stale entries are served with a warning header rather than failing requests, so silent drift is the main risk to watch. Cache hit rates, refresh history, and invalidation procedures are documented on the internal page here.

wiki page, kahog-hahig: https://vault.zemvargrid.internal/display/deploy/repo/settings/merge_requests/job/settings/6f3b933774dbc5320a4daa18